ফুটবল গেম বিশ্লেষণ করার জন্য একটি পাইথন বট কীভাবে তৈরি করবেন পার্ট 1












বট প্রযুক্তির জগতে ক্রমশ জনপ্রিয় হয়ে উঠেছে, বিভিন্ন কাজ স্বয়ংক্রিয় করতে এবং মানুষের জীবনকে সহজ করতে ব্যবহৃত হচ্ছে। এই পাঠ্যটিতে, আমরা কভার করব কিভাবে আপনি ফুটবল গেম বিশ্লেষণ করতে পাইথনে একটি বট তৈরি করতে পারেন।

শুরুতে, এটা মনে রাখা গুরুত্বপূর্ণ যে ফুটবল গেমের বিশ্লেষণে বিভিন্ন পরিবর্তনশীল বিষয় জড়িত থাকে, যেমন বল দখল, শট, সফল পাস ইত্যাদি। একটি দক্ষ বট তৈরি করতে, আপনি যে গেমগুলি বিশ্লেষণ করতে চান সে সম্পর্কে বিস্তারিত তথ্য সহ একটি ডাটাবেস প্রয়োজন৷

এই ডেটা প্রাপ্তির একটি উপায় হল ফুটবল API, যা ম্যাচ সম্পর্কে রিয়েল-টাইম তথ্য প্রদান করে। ইএসপিএন বা গ্লোবো এসপোর্টের মতো ক্রীড়া ওয়েবসাইটগুলি থেকে সরাসরি ডেটা বের করতে ওয়েব স্ক্র্যাপিং ব্যবহার করাও সম্ভব।

ডেটা হাতে নিয়ে, পরবর্তী ধাপ হল পাইথনে বটটিকে বিশ্লেষণ করার জন্য প্রোগ্রাম করা। আপনি দক্ষতার সাথে ডেটা ম্যানিপুলেট করতে পান্ডা এবং নম্পির মতো লাইব্রেরি ব্যবহার করতে পারেন এবং ভিজ্যুয়ালাইজেশন তৈরি করতে matplotlib এবং seaborn ব্যবহার করতে পারেন যা তথ্যকে ব্যাখ্যা করা সহজ করে তোলে।

এছাড়াও, 2022 বিশ্বকাপ সহ গেমগুলি বিশ্লেষণ করতে আপনি কোন মেট্রিকগুলি ব্যবহার করবেন তা নির্ধারণ করা গুরুত্বপূর্ণ -- যেমন প্রতিটি দলের জন্য বল দখলের শতাংশ, শট এবং গোলের সংখ্যা, অন্যদের মধ্যে। এই মেট্রিক্সগুলিকে সংজ্ঞায়িত করে, আপনি বিশ্লেষণ করা ডেটার উপর ভিত্তি করে ভবিষ্যতের গেমের ফলাফলের পূর্বাভাস দিতে মেশিন লার্নিং মডেল তৈরি করতে পারেন।

পরবর্তী টেক্সটে, আমরা ফুটবল খেলার ফলাফল আরও নির্ভুলভাবে বিশ্লেষণ এবং ভবিষ্যদ্বাণী করার জন্য কীভাবে বটকে প্রশিক্ষণ দিতে হয় তা কভার করব। সাথে থাকুন!

Pandas, Numpy, Requests এবং Regex (re) লাইব্রেরি ব্যবহার করে টোটাল কর্নার ওয়েবসাইটে ফুটবল গেম বিশ্লেষণ করতে পাইথনে কীভাবে একটি বট তৈরি করবেন। বট তৈরির প্রক্রিয়া চলাকালীন, আমরা ওয়েবসাইট থেকে সংগৃহীত ডেটা পরিষ্কার করব। দ্বিতীয় ভিডিওতে, আমরা বট লজিক চূড়ান্ত করব এবং ফুটবল গেমগুলির বিশ্লেষণ করব।

অরিজিনাল ভিডিও